What is Commonwealth Corporation Foundation?

The Commonwealth Corporation Foundation, established in Boston, Massachusetts, serves as a charitable and educational arm of the Commonwealth Corporation. Established in 2010, its primary purpose is to support and advance the objectives of its parent organization. The foundation is committed to contributing to noble causes, aligning with the mission of the Commonwealth Corporation.

Is Commonwealth Corporation Foundation legitimate?

Commonwealth Corporation Foundation is a legitimate nonprofit organization registered as a 501(c)(3) entity. Commonwealth Corporation Foundation submitted a form 990, which is a tax form used by tax-exempt organizations in the U.S., indicating its operational transparency and adherence to regulatory requirements. Donations to this organization are tax deductible.


Heare are some key statistics you may want to consider:

Executive Compensation: $0
Professional Fundraising Fees: $0
Other Salaries and Wages: $35,199

Impact




October, 2024

Commonwealth Corporation Foundation significantly impacts the community by enhancing charitable and educational initiatives in Massachusetts. Established in June 2010, its mission is dedicated to supporting the broader objectives of Commonwealth Corporation, focusing on philanthropy that drives positive change. By investing in programs and resources, the foundation contributes to workforce development and educational opportunities, fostering a skilled workforce and empowering individuals to achieve their potential. This commitment to enhancing learning and economic mobility ultimately strengthens communities and promotes sustainable growth throughout the region.
